Evans. The schooner Spray left for Stewart Island yesterday afternoon. Tho schooner Lizzie- Gay is expocteel to finish loading for Auckland to-day. The barque Ganymede, which loft on Docem her 20th fov London, is now 101 days out from this port. Tho barqucnliiio Buster finished taking m her cargo for Auckland last evening. Slio will sail first fair wind. The s.s. Korauni came into port yesterday ■with a miscollaneous cargo. She sailed m the evening for Northern and West Coast ports. The s.s. Taiaroa arrived tit this port yesterday morning with a. largo cargo of general merchandise. After discharging and loading with produce, shn sailed iv the evening- for Donedin. | By TEr,KUi?Arit.j
